Re: The Thursday MEP

Post by Panky » Mon Nov 16, 2009 3:05 pm

Well, the intro credits were good, I must say the best transition was the one from TGTLTT to Hellsing IMO, it went on naturally, while the others were just too abrupt; making good transitions in such changes of music pace is very hard (video to video should be easier). The tracks I liked the most were the Hellsing, the Ghost in the Shell and the Ergo Proxy ones. I felt like the Ergo Proxy track had a minor problem in sync (maybe it was VLC that was lagging my computer, but I believe it was well synced but in the exporting it somehow unsynced a bit like you can notice on the beats), nothing too worrying though.

It was OK in general, you did it in 3 months after all :up:
